Web3 aug. 2024 · Bring your dog in for regular checkups to make sure he has no underlying medical issues that may cause halitosis. Make sure your vet monitors and tracks the state of your dog’s teeth and breath. Feed your dog a high-quality, easy-to-digest food. Brush your dog’s teeth frequently-- every day is ideal. WebIt is also a natural deodorizer that works by eliminating many toxins, bacteria and fungus from the body. Adding a bit of liquid chlorophyll to your dog’s diet on a regular basis, such as in his water, reduces many potential odor-causing problems and typically makes your dog’s skin and breath smell much better as a result.
